10,000 portable XRF analyzers with integrated camera and 4,000 analyzers with small spot capabilities sold
“This is a very exciting milestone for us and we owe it all to our terrific customers,” said Lisa Witte, Vice President and General Manager, Thermo Scientific Portable Analytical Instruments. “We thank our customers for their support and loyalty over the years, and will continue to develop breakthrough products that improve the way they do business.”
First introduced in 1998, the Thermo Scientific Niton series of handheld XRF analyzers has been sold in over 100 countries, and in 2008, an integrated camera and small spot capabilities were added to the analyzers.
These x-ray fluorescence instruments enable users to analyze samples with either an 8mm spot size or collimate the beam to 3mm, with simple push of a button. Common industry applications for the technology include weld analysis, identification of toxic metals in toys, RoHS compliance, and geochemical analysis of veins in core samples from mining exploration.
Combining ease of use with superior accuracy, the handheld Niton XL2 and Niton XL3t analyzers provide rapid, comprehensive analysis of up to 32 elements simultaneously, with superior accuracy and precision. The testing protocol is nondestructive, so no material is lost or damaged in the testing process. Offered in a value package, the instrument comes standard with a battery and battery charger, software, PC connection cables and locking carrying case.

Hong Kong tainted water scare 2015
A number of Hong Kong’s housing estates found themselves at the centre of a tainted water scandal after tests commissioned by the Democratic Party in June 2015 showed that samples taken from tap water in Kai Ching Estate in Kowloon City contained amounts of lead exceeding WHO standards. Subsequent tests by the government showed water samples from at least two other public estates, in Kwai Chung and Sha Tin, also contained excessive lead.
According to RTHK’s news, The Development Secretary, Paul Chan, said a contractor responsible for water pipes was suspected of using welding materials that contained lead. He said that would be a breach of the law and the contractor could face prosecution.
According to HKSAR’s Press Releases, In assisting the WSD (Water Supplies Department) to conduct on-site investigation, the GL (Government Laboratory) will use a portable rapid testing device to initially test whether a water supply component contains lead by employing a rapid and non-destructive detection technique, namely X-ray fluorescence spectrometry.
